Output 8077bd59ef43dbc30c07cc0ff569be17527cdc2336dd016680000a50cfd8a9d7:0

value
586144
script pubkey
OP_0 OP_PUSHBYTES_20 70f24fe4a174a2bd2a0f01919bb0035c30fa1ff0
address
bc1qwreyle9pwj3t62s0qxgehvqrtsc058lse32l78
transaction
8077bd59ef43dbc30c07cc0ff569be17527cdc2336dd016680000a50cfd8a9d7
spent
true